Passive of Affirmative /Simple sentences
Rule:
Active: Subject+is/am/are+First form of Verb+ing+Other Words.
Passive: Passive Subject(Object)+is/am/are+being+Third form of Verb+ by +Passive object + Other Words.
Use of Am:- (I)
Use of Is:- (He,She,It,Any name)
Use of Are:- (You,We,They)
Examples of Negative sentences:
Rule:
Active:Subject+is/am/are+not+First form of Verb+ing+Other Words.
Passive: Passive Subject(Object)+is/am/are+not+being+Third form of Verb+ by +Passive object + Other Words.

Examples of Interrogative sentences:
Rule:
Active: Is/Am/Are+Subject+First form of Verb+ing+Other Words+ ?
Passive: Is/am/are+Passive Subject(Object)+being+Third form of Verb+ by +Passive object + Other Words+?
